Late in 2022, we started developing a workshop (which led to a Cuisine editorial) on the language of wine, tasting skills, proficiency in nomenclature and the aesthetic principles which are an intrinsic part of wine’s enjoyment. On a professional level, we have been training and teaching hospitality staff the systematic method of tasting wine for 15 years, but have always thought it too ‘technical’ and restrictive to be fit for purpose to enthusiasts and people who do not work in the industry.

Over the past couple of years, we’ve been persuaded that there is a way to to do both - to explain the science and technique behind objective wine tasting (both organoleptic and descriptive), while also engaging with the philosophy of taste, subjectivity and aesthetics. Thus, a new workshop was born, called The Language of Wine. To give both the practical/technical and philosophical sides of this enough room to develop, we have spread the workshop across two consecutive nights; Monday 21st and Tuesday 22nd of August. This is an intimate workshop with ample practical elements, plenty of tasting practice with not just classic examples but also interesting, challenging wines to describe, so seats are more restricted than usual. Be prepared to flex your tasting muscle, challenge your brain, and question your views of how taste works.

For the debut of this new workshop, Stephen Wong, our resident Master of Wine, will be leading the discussion. To facilitate lively debate and discourse, we also have Caitlin Perlman to challenge these theories and provide an alternative point of view where needed. Come and join us for an intellectual and hedonic journey into the language of wine.
